In 1927, there was a significant shift in skirt lengths as part of the overall fashion changes during the 1920s. Skirts became several inches shorter, with popular dresses extending just below the knee. This change in skirt lengths was a reflection of the new standard of beauty embraced by women known as flappers, who preferred straight lines and shorter hair.
